Ava Daza and Geri Camahort
Who is your best friend and how long have you been best friends?
I really have two best friends (Geri Camahort and Berta Limjap) but for this, I’ll just choose the one I see more often. Geri and I have been friends for almost 20 years. We met when I was 11 because we both went to Assumption College for elementary.
What do you love doing together? Is there an activity that you both consider a tradition?
We chat all day but mostly we love to eat together! We love going to the beach as often as we can (although it’s been hard with the pandemic) and being with our group of friends. I used to travel with her to their province in Dumaguete too!

What are your favourite memories together?
We’re always laughing. All our out of town trips are the best! Some of my favourite memories with her would be when we went to Los Angeles to meet her now-husband for the first time. It was super spontaneous and so memorable!
What do you love about one another?
I think what I love most about Geri is that she is so funny and so caring. She knows what I like and don’t like, and she doesn’t bother me about it. She doesn’t try to change me and she knows exactly how to encourage me. I think it goes the same way for Geri!
